Manufacturing Manager – Position Overview
Manufacturing Manager at Boeing Commercial Airplanes assigned to the 737 Manufacturing FA FD 2-3 2nd team in Renton, Washington; 2nd shift.
Responsibilities- Manages employees in multiple manufacturing disciplines.
- Develops and executes business plans, policies, procedures, and technical strategies.
- Acquires resources, provides technical management of suppliers, and leads process improvements.
- Builds and maintains relationships and partnerships with customers, stakeholders, peers, partners, and direct reports.
- Provides oversight and approval of technical approaches, products, and processes.
- Manages, develops, and motivates employees.
- 5+ years of experience in Aerospace, Fabrication, or Manufacturing.
- 3+ years of experience using the One Boeing Production System (BPS) or lean tools and principles.
- 3+ years of experience with continuous improvement techniques.
- At least one year in a leadership role (team leader, temporary manager, large‑scale cross‑functional project/program management, or formal manager experience) or completed the Boeing internal course “Exploring Leadership.”
- 3+ years developing presentations for senior leadership.
- 3+ years mentoring, coaching, guiding, and leading teams.
- 3+ years communicating to employees, customers, peers, and all levels of leadership.
- Commitment to Go for Zero and Incident Injury Free (IIF) principles.
- Complete assessment as part of the selection process; failure to complete removes you from consideration.
- Successful candidates must satisfy the Company’s Conflict of Interest (COI) assessment process.
- Shift is primarily 2nd shift; additional shift requirements may apply.
- Boeing is a Drug Free Workplace; post‑offer employees are subject to testing for specified substances.
Competitive base pay and variable compensation along with access to benefit programs such as health insurance, flexible spending accounts, health savings accounts, retirement plans, life and disability insurance, and paid/unpaid time off. Pay ranges from $126,000 to $154,000 based on experience and qualifications.
